I wasn't going to post anything but, here it is the first oregon bass of 2011, a 2.7lb smallmouth out of emigrant it was my second trip of 2011 in Oregon the water temp was 38 degrees :confused: caught on a brown tube in around 14' of water as you can see it is about as pale as a dang carp just goes to show the water clarity,... muddy.... hope this winter is a quick one this cold sucks, i will be out again this weekend maybe one trip for smallies and the other for monster largemouth again!! :D, i fished agate also water temp was a tad warmer but not too much couldnt get a bass only a perch and a small trout there both caught accidentally while bass fishing...... give the lakes another month or so it should start to get half way decent.

i attached a pic on the bottom of some spotted bass from shasta in my tournament i had middle of last month :) so far in 2011 i have 7 bass caught

These "things " as you call them are literally in every pond / lake in the willamette valley. Although TRs place is well extrordinary , with practice and persistance 4-6lb Bass can be caught on many baits in almost every body of water with any size, Jigs and swimbaits are the prefered big bass baits though. Things have actually been slow spring is taking way tooo long to get here, but the fish seem to be as impatient as the fishermen now they have to eat to gain energy to spawn . My advise search the threads for PDX locations and somegear advise then quit typing turn off the computer and put in some hours on the water throwing baits till your arms hurt , the more time with a rod in your hand the better you will become at catching these "things" we tend to call them and I quote LM bass , donks , pigs, tanks ,ditch pickles, bucketmouths. Good luck and also remember we generally dont take a bunch of pics of the 20-30 smaller bass we catch between each biggun.
